The BuddyPress Profile Visibility Manager by BuddyDev is a premium WordPress plugin designed to give users and administrators granular control over profile privacy. It extends the default BuddyPress visibility features, allowing members to decide who can see them and how they appear in the community.
This is EXACTLY the same product as distributed by the developer. Sales Page
Key Functional Capabilities
The plugin introduces several privacy “layers” that go beyond the standard BuddyPress field-level visibility:
-
Directory & Search Visibility:
-
Hide from Directory: Users can opt-out of being listed in the “Members” directory.
-
Search Exclusion: Profiles can be hidden from the site’s global and member search results.
-
-
Profile Access Levels:
-
Everyone: Public access.
-
Logged-in Users: Restricted to registered members only.
-
Friends Only: Restricted to the user’s friend list.
-
Group Members: Restricted to people sharing the same BuddyPress groups.
-
Only Me (Private): Hidden from everyone except the user and site administrators.
-
-
Activity & Metadata Privacy:
-
Last Active Time: Option to hide the “Active 2 minutes ago” timestamp.
-
Friendship Requests: Users can enable or block incoming friend requests entirely.
-
-
Admin Controls:
-
Global Defaults: Admins can set default privacy levels for new and existing users.
-
Admin-Only Mode: Admins can lock settings so that only they can change visibility rules, enforcing a site-wide privacy policy.
-
Redirects: Configure where unauthorized users are sent if they try to view a private profile (e.g., a “restricted access” page or login page).
-
Developer & Advanced Features
-
Action & Filter Hooks: The plugin is “developer-friendly,” meaning you can programmatically add custom privacy levels or modify existing behaviors using standard WordPress hooks.
-
BuddyBoss Specifics: Includes support for BuddyBoss-specific features like photo/video/document tab visibility and “Wall” posting privacy.
-
Directory Restriction: Admins can restrict access to the entire Members Directory based on user roles or login status.
Compatibility Note
If you are using the BuddyBoss Platform, this plugin effectively replaces/augments the “Profile Visibility” settings in the user’s account navigation to prevent UI confusion.
- Categories: WordPress Plugins
- Tags: BuddyDev
